The Intellectual Freedom Round Table (IFRT) provides a forum for the discussion of activities, programs, and problems in intellectual freedom of libraries and librarians.

The IFRT Members Community group is the central hub for discussion, library and events. It is visible to all ALA members but only IFRT members can participate in the conversation.

    The ALA Committee on Professional Ethics (COPE) would appreciate feedback on the revised preamble of the ALA Code of Ethics by Sunday, May 1, 2022. Please feel free to share this message widely.

     

    Feedback and comments can be posted on the Google Doc (linked above). COPE requests that you post comments in suggesting mode on the document rather than edit the document directly.

     

    The Committee on Professional Ethics will revise the draft in light of your suggestions and plans to distribute the documents to ALA Council prior to ALA Annual Conference in Washington D.C. The committee also plans to present the preamble at ALA Council Forum for further feedback.
